The Syvec is engine management system like the factory Motonic. The Syvec will allow me to run as a flex fuel car. The reason I want to do this is for the higher horse power potential.
http://www.syvecs.co.uk/products/s8/
There are many benefits. I'm mostly interested in traction control/ anti lag/ flex fuel.

Have you seen this thread over at the 993 section? https://rennlist.com/forums/993-foru...er-1000-a.html

It uses a PNP ECU based on Megasquirt3. It has Flex Fuel sensor input and many other features. I run the MS3 in my Miata track car and plan to run it in my Turbo charged C4S.

I would love to hear more about your progress. A modern stand alone ECU offers some great features over what was available 20+ years ago. Kudos!
